Is there any pattern to the changing of the prices? Do they just randomly put prices up and down? Do they put prices up when products are sold/have lots of views? Just curious really. I have a load of items in my wishlist and can't decide on when is the best time to buy!
Look up the items on camelcamelcamel, it will give you the pricing history of a product so you can decide what price is good to buy at: https://uk.camelcamelcamel.com/
My brother works in IT and he seems to think that Amazon have a very clever and complex system that weighs up several different things when changing prices including stockholding/space in their warehouse, profit and cash flow, price matches across the market, supply and demand etc.... Which is why it is impossible to forecast price changes! Camelcamelcamel does give the history which is good and can setup a price alert where it will notify you as soon as an Amazon price drops which s brilliant!!
